E 32 Pill: white, round, 6mm

The pill with imprint E 32 (White, Round, 6mm) has been identified as Reserpine 0.1 mg and is used for Schizophrenia, High Blood Pressure, and Hyperthyroidism. It belongs to the drug class antiadrenergic agents, peripherally acting and is not a controlled substance.
